Comprehending the Swedish Driving License System

The Swedish driving license, understood as "Svensk Körkort" in Swedish, is an official file that licenses its holder to run particular classifications of motor cars on public roadways. The system is administered by the Swedish Transport Agency (Transportstyrelsen), which supervises all matters connected to driving qualifications, car registration, and roadway security guidelines. Sweden is part of the European Union, which indicates that driving licenses provided by other EU and European Economic Area member states are fully acknowledged and do not require exchange or extra permission.

For people originating from nations outside the EU/EEA, the rules vary significantly depending on the country of origin. Some nations have bilateral contracts with Sweden that allow for direct license exchange, while others require the holder to go through testing and finish the complete Swedish licensing process. The Swedish method to driver education stresses security, ecological awareness, and protective driving methods, showing the nation's dedication to lowering road mishaps and promoting sustainable transport.

Kinds Of Driving Licenses in Sweden

Swedish driving licenses are classified according to the type and weight of vehicles they license the holder to drive. Comprehending these classifications is essential for anyone seeking to get a license or preparing to drive specific vehicles in the country.

The most typical classification is the B license, which permits the driving of passenger automobiles and light trucks with an optimum authorized weight of 3,500 kgs. This is the license most residents pursue first, as it covers the bulk of private vehicles used for everyday transport. Holders of a B license may also tow trailers, provided the combined weight does not go beyond particular limitations specified in the licensing regulations.

Business vehicles fall under classifications C and D, which cover trucks and buses respectively. Furthermore, there are specific licenses for farming machinery, tractors, and other kinds of equipment that operate mainly on personal residential or commercial property or particular road types.

The Path to Obtaining a Swedish Driving License

Acquiring a driving license in Sweden involves several phases created to make sure that candidates establish both theoretical knowledge and useful driving abilities. The procedure usually starts with studying the official traffic handbook, which covers Swedish road signs, traffic guidelines, and safe driving concepts. This theoretical structure is tested through a computerized examination that evaluates the applicant's understanding of traffic rules, hazard understanding, and environmental considerations.

Following effective completion of the theoretical test, prospects should go through practical driving training with a qualified driving trainer. The needed number of lessons differs based on individual ability level and prior driving experience, though many students complete between fifteen and twenty lessons covering various driving scenarios. These lessons consist of practice on public roadways, highways, and in difficult conditions such as darkness or unfavorable weather.

Costs and Time Investment

The monetary investment required to get a Swedish driving license can be significant, and prospective drivers must spending plan accordingly. The expenses incorporate multiple components, consisting of theory test charges, driving lessons, danger education courses, and assessment costs. Typically, freshly certified drivers in Sweden invest in between 15,000 and 25,000 Swedish kronor on their licensing process, though this figure can be greater for those who require additional lessons or retakes.

Driving lesson rates vary in between trainers and regions, with prices normally ranging from 500 to 700 kronor per lesson in cities. The theory examination expenses around 325 kronon, while each useful driving test requires a cost of approximately 800 kronor. Many driving schools offer package that bundle lessons and tests at discounted rates, making these choices financially appealing for learners who prefer predictable expenses.

Time-wise, many prospects need in between six and twelve months to finish the whole licensing process, though determined people with plenty of offered time may attain this much faster. International Driving Permits and Foreign Licenses

Visitors to Sweden who hold legitimate driving licenses from their home countries may drive momentarily without acquiring a Swedish license, provided their license is written in Swedish, English, German, or French, or accompanied by a licensed translation. For licenses in other languages, an International Driving Permit (IDP) acts as a recognized translation document. IDPs are valid in Sweden for up to one year from the date of entry, after which citizens need to either exchange their license for a Swedish one or go through the full licensing process.

EU and EEA license holders can use their legitimate licenses forever in Sweden with no exchange requirements. Nevertheless, if the license is lost or taken in Sweden, the holder needs to obtain a Swedish replacement rather than obtaining a replicate from their home country. This difference is essential for long-term citizens to comprehend, as it impacts administrative treatments in various situations.

For non-EU/EEA license holders who become Swedish locals, theExchange process depends entirely on their native land. Sweden maintains a list of countries with which it has recognition contracts, and people from these nations can exchange their license without retesting. Those from non-listed nations must pass both the theoretical and practical evaluations to obtain a Swedish license, regardless of their prior driving experience.

License Validity and Renewal Requirements

Swedish driving licenses are usually valid up until the holder reaches the age of 70, after which renewal is needed every 5 years. The renewal procedure involves validating identity, upgrading the photo, and confirming to continued fitness to drive. For commercial license classifications or for motorists over 70, extra medical evaluations might be needed to guarantee the ability to drive safely.

License holders are needed to inform the Swedish Transport Agency of any changes in health status that might impact their driving ability. Conditions such as epilepsy, severe diabetes, or cardiovascular problems need to be reported, and the Agency may need medical documents or impose constraints on the license. This proactive approach to health-related driving requirements reflects Sweden's more comprehensive dedication to roadway safety.
